Discover Client Preferences and Needs

The journey toward an extraordinary custom cake begins with open communication between the client and the design team. Elite cake bakeries prioritize dedicated consultation sessions to capture the specific theme, tone, and purpose of an upcoming event. This vital dialogue builds a strong creative rapport, ensuring that the client feels comfortable sharing unique ideas while the baker offers expert guidance. Establishing this mutual understanding early prevents design misunderstandings and lays a solid foundation for future success.


Gathering precise physical specifications is another essential component of this exploratory phase of the ordering process. Bakers carefully document critical details, including the necessary number of servings, preferred flavor profiles, filling options, and any strict dietary restrictions or severe allergen concerns. This data functions as a structural blueprint, allowing the kitchen team to manage kitchen resources, source safe ingredients, and plan the physical architecture of the multi-tiered cake.

Develop the Initial Design Concept

Translating abstract thoughts into a concrete visual template is a primary objective of premier cake bakeries. Sketching preliminary designs allows both the baking team and the client to visualize the proportions, tiers, and spacing before the actual baking begins. This illustrative step acts as a flexible framework where adjustments can be made easily, saving valuable bench time and reducing material waste during production. A well-constructed sketch eliminates structural ambiguity.


Selecting an appropriate color palette establishes the overall mood and aesthetic impact of the edible centerpiece. Designers typically coordinate these shades with the broader event venue decorations, utilizing color psychology to evoke specific emotional responses from the guests. However, selecting intense or vibrant hues involves important technical considerations, as heavy food dyes can alter the flavor or stability of certain delicate icings. Balancing visual beauty with technical execution ensures outstanding product excellence.


The final phase of conceptualization involves drafting a formal design proposal that outlines every single project detail. This comprehensive document clearly details the agreed-upon flavors, dimensions, structural elements, decorative techniques, delivery logistics, and final pricing. Once the client reviews and approves this formal layout, the design proposal serves as a reliable reference point for the entire production crew. This professional confirmation provides mutual peace of mind for everyone involved.


Perfect the Custom Decorative Details

Applying intricate garnishes and custom accents is where the artistic capabilities of a talented decorator truly shine. Artisans use a wide variety of specialized techniques, such as sculpting detailed fondant flowers, piping delicate buttercream lacework, or applying shimmering metallic leaves. Each embellishment must be applied with extreme precision, maintaining a careful balance so the cake feels sophisticated rather than overcrowded or chaotic. Achieving textural harmony enriches the total sensory experience.


Decorators must also evaluate how environmental factors might impact the physical durability of chosen custom decorations. Certain delicate sugar structures or whipped cream elements do not withstand warm outdoor venues or long periods of refrigeration well. Bakers must innovate with resilient ingredients and sturdy internal supports to guarantee the cake maintains its structural integrity during transport and display. Merging artistic vision with physical engineering ensures the centerpiece looks entirely flawless.
